A Solid Overview.......2005-07-05
The Feynman Lectures on Statistical Mechanics contain a great deal of very useful information, and each page is full of solid work without bothering too much with unnecessary details. The book also covers all the bases very well, hitting plenty of good examples, such as spin waves, and the obligatory superconductivity chapter is a solid introduction.
My only complaint is that the ordering of the book is a little haphazard. I understand that it is difficult to include quantum and classical statistical mechanics in one continuous run, but the book seems to jump around a bit.
All this considered, the book is probably a must-buy for people interested in statistical physics, as it is one of the better general overview books available (I despise the Reif; it needs to be updated and completely rearranged), and, as an added bonus, you get to see the Onsager solution to the 2-D Ising model. Style over substance........2003-12-30
Feynman was one of the most accomplished physicists in the 2nd half of the 20th century. His publications speak for themselves. However, as represented in this set of lecture notes, I do not find him as a pedagogue more enlightening than others. I bought and read this book in grad school, and found it to be a nice quick intro to several topics (spin waves and such). I did not, and still don't find the exposition physically exceptionally profound. One difference though, is the fact that Feynman, with his fame, could afford to be rather informal in his presentation. Any unsatisfactory aspects would be accepted as the mysterious ways of a 'genius'. If you are a student and would like to learn to solve problems on your own, forget this one. What this book gives you is a little 'attitude', aside from a quick intro, which most of us haven't earned the right to put on, of doing physics. Try it. Try to be as unorthodox and informal as he was, and you will mostly end up with nonsense.

Book Description
Linking physics fundamentals to modern technology-a highly applied primer for students and engineers
Reminding us that modern inventions-new materials, information technologies, medical technological breakthroughs-are based on well-established fundamental principles of physics, Jasprit Singh integrates important topics from quantum mechanics, statistical thermodynamics, and materials science, as well as the special theory of relativity. He then goes a step farther and applies these fundamentals to the workings of electronic devices-an essential leap for anyone interested in developing new technologies.
From semiconductors to nuclear magnetic resonance to superconducting materials to global positioning systems, Professor Singh draws on wide-ranging applications to demonstrate each concept under discussion. He downplays extended mathematical derivations in favor of results and their real-world design implication, supplementing the book with nearly 100 solved examples, 120 figures, and 200 end-of-chapter problems.
Modern Physics for Engineers provides engineering and physics students with an accessible, unified introduction to the complex world underlying today's design-oriented curriculums. It is also an extremely useful resource for engineers and applied scientists wishing to take advantage of research opportunities in diverse fields.

Good on stochastic processes.......2003-05-27
This text provides a good, readable introduction to Markov processes, including Fokker-Planck equations, from the standpoint of typical physical examples. A weakness is that (by only mentioning and not developing Ito calculus) the book does not make it clear to the reader that most stochastic processes are nonstationary. This is important: today, we are interested in far from equilibrium dynamics, much less so in dynamics near equilibrium where the fluctuation-dissipation theorem holds. On the other hand, the standard financial math texts (Baxter and Rennie, Steele, ...) do us no service in this direction either. The book goes beyond the older reference by Wax, which is still a very good introduction to Markov processes. In any case, no existing reference treats the general case of a space-time-dependent diffusion coefficient adequately, the case of most interest for the dynamics of financial markets. Now for details of the weak spots.
There are two mistakes on pages 65-68. The discussion is based on the sde dx=-R(x)dt+D(x,t)^1/2dB(t) where B(t) is a Wiener process. First, it is claimed that the random force D(x,t)^1/2dB is Gaussian with a white spectrum. In general, the random force is not even stationary unless D is independent of x. The unstated assumption is that the random force is always stationary, so that with R(x)
<0 there is an approach to equilibrium. When the diffusion coefficient depends on x (or more generally on (x,t)) then there is no approach to equilibrium for the case of unbounded x even with R
<0, as the lognormal model of standard finance theory so vividly shows. Second, even if an equilibrium solution of the corresponding Fokker-Planck equation 'exists', it cannot be reached dynamically when the force is nonstationary. Again, the lognormal model illustrates this point. Arguments (typical in economics) that an equilibrium solution 'exists' are meaningless are useless if the dynamics can't approach that solution.

Book Description
Fluctuations, order, and defects determine a material's properties. The difference between water and ice is a matter of order. Many of today's high-tech materials in electronics and chemistry engineer order and defects to maximize desired properties. This second of a four volume set discusses phase transitions in a field theoretic context and shows how these methods can be applied to more complex systems such as liquid crystals and polymers. While building on the previous volume, this volume is self-contained and stands alone as a valuable resource.
* Modern treatment includes coverage of effective hamiltonians.
* Focuses on problems in condensed matter physics.
* Author is well-known and respected for his work in statistical mechanics.
Book Description
This book explains the ideas and techniques of statistical mechanics-the theory of condensed matter-in a simple and progressive way. The text starts with the laws of thermodynamics and simple ideas of quantum mechanics. The conceptual ideas underlying the subject are explained carefully; the mathematical ideas are developed in parallel to give a coherent overall view. The text is illustrated with examples not just from solid state physics, but also from recent theories of radiation from black holes and recent data on the background radiation from the Cosmic background explorer. In this second edition, slightly more advanced material on statistical mechanics is introduced, material which students should meet in an undergraduate course. As a result the new edition contains three more chapters on phase transitions at an appropriate level for an undergraduate student. There are plenty of problems at the end of each chapter, and brief model answers are provided for odd-numbered problems. Book Description
Recent developments have led to a good understanding of universality; why phase transitions in systems as diverse as magnets, fluids, liquid crystals, and superconductors can be brought under the same theoretical umbrella and well described by simple models. This book describes the physics underlying universality and then lays out the theoretical approaches now available for studying phase transitions. Traditional techniques, mean-field theory, series expansions, and the transfer matrix, are described; the Monte Carlo method is covered, and two chapters are devoted to the renormalization group, which led to a break-through in the field. The book will be useful as a textbook for a course in `Phase Transitions', as an introduction for graduate students undertaking research in related fields, and as an overview for scientists in other disciplines who work with phase transitions but who are not aware of the current tools in the armoury of the theoretical physicist.

Excellent introduction to phase transitions.......2000-08-25
I liked this book because it covers in a short, but comprehensive, manner the main approaches to phase transitions (mean-field theories, transfer matrix, series expansions, Monte Carlo simulations, renormalization group) and so it is an excellent introduction to the theoretical methods of phase transitions. I recommend it to anyone who is giving the first steps in the field of phase transitions. I emphasize that the book contains two good chapters devoted to the renormalization group; the author doesn't limit the approach to the introduction of the formalim, but includes also several examples of renormalization group transformations and demonstrates how to use the renormalization group ideas to calculate critical properties.

Book Description
The quantum theory of macroscopic systems is a vast, ever-developing area of science that serves to relate the properties of complex physical objects to those of their constituent particles. Its essential challenge is that of finding the conceptual structures needed for the description of the various states of organization of many-particle quantum systems. In this book, Geoffrey Sewell provides a new approach to the subject, based on a "macrostatistical mechanics," which contrasts sharply with the standard microscopic treatments of many-body problems.
Sewell begins by presenting the operator algebraic framework for the theory. He then undertakes a macrostatistical treatment of both equilibrium and nonequilibrium thermodynamics, which yields a major new characterization of a complete set of thermodynamic variables and a nonlinear generalization of the Onsager theory. The remainder of the book focuses on ordered and chaotic structures that arise in some key areas of condensed matter physics. This includes a general derivation of superconductive electrodynamics from the assumptions of off-diagonal long-range order, gauge covariance, and thermodynamic stability, which avoids the enormous complications of the microscopic treatments. Sewell also unveils a theoretical framework for phase transitions far from thermal equilibrium. Throughout, the mathematics is kept clear without sacrificing rigor.
Representing a coherent approach to the vast problem of the emergence of macroscopic phenomena from quantum mechanics, this well-written book is addressed to physicists, mathematicians, and other scientists interested in quantum theory, statistical physics, thermodynamics, and general questions of order and chaos.
Product Description
This book provides a rapid overview of the basic methods and concepts in mechanics for beginning Ph.D. students and advanced undergraduates in applied mathematics or related fields. It is based on a graduate course given in 2006-07 at the Courant Institute of Mathematical Sciences. Among other topics, the book introduces Newton's law, action principles, Hamilton-Jacobi theory, geometric wave theory, analytical and numerical statistical mechanics, discrete and continuous quantum mechanics, and quantum path-integral methods. The focus is on fundamental mathematical methods that provide connections between seemingly unrelated subjects. An example is Hamilton-Jacobi theory, which appears in the calculus of variations, in Fermat's principle of classical mechanics, and in the geometric theory of dispersive wavetrains. The material is developed in a sequence of simple examples and the book can be used in a one-semester class on classical, statistical, and quantum mechanics. Some familiarity with differential equations is required but otherwise the book is self-contained. In particular, no previous knowledge of physics is assumed.
